What Is the Best Oven Warming Temperature for Food?
The best oven warming temperature for food is typically around 200°F to 250°F (93°C to 121°C). This range is considered optimal for keeping food warm without further cooking it, ensuring that the food remains at a safe temperature while preserving its texture and flavor.
According to the United States Department of Agriculture (USDA), food should be held at a temperature of 140°F (60°C) or higher to prevent the growth of harmful bacteria, making this warming range effective for food safety (USDA Food Safety and Inspection Service).
Key aspects of warming food in an oven include understanding heat distribution and the impact of residual cooking. At temperatures below 200°F, the food may not reach a safe temperature for consumption, while temperatures above 250°F can lead to further cooking or drying out of the food. It’s also important to consider the type of food being warmed, as different foods may fare better at different temperatures. For instance, casseroles and baked goods can tolerate slightly higher warming temperatures while retaining their moisture, whereas delicate items like sauces or custards may require lower settings to avoid curdling or separation.
The impacts of using the correct warming temperature are significant for both food safety and quality. Keeping food at the appropriate temperature helps prevent foodborne illnesses, which can result from bacteria growth if food is held below the safe threshold. Furthermore, maintaining the right temperature helps preserve the taste and texture of the food, enhancing the dining experience. For example, bread warmed at too high a temperature may become crusty and dry, while meats may lose their juiciness.
One noteworthy fact is that the USDA recommends consuming or serving food warmed at these temperatures within two hours to further ensure safety. Moreover, using an oven for warming can be more efficient than using a stovetop or microwave, particularly for larger quantities of food, as it allows for even heating and reduces the risk of hotspots that can occur in microwaves.
Best practices for warming food in an oven include preheating the oven to the desired temperature before placing the food inside, covering dishes with aluminum foil to retain moisture, and using a food thermometer to check that the internal temperature of the food remains above 140°F. It’s also advisable to periodically check the food to avoid overcooking and to rotate dishes if using multiple racks for even heating.

What Temperature Is Safest for Warming Foods Without Spoiling?
The best oven warming temperature for safely warming foods typically ranges between 140°F and 200°F.
- 140°F (60°C): This temperature is considered the minimum safe temperature to keep food warm without risking bacterial growth. Foods warmed at this temperature can stay safe for several hours, making it ideal for serving at buffets or during gatherings.
- 165°F (74°C): At this temperature, most harmful bacteria are eliminated, making it a safe temperature for reheating leftovers. Foods should reach 165°F for at least 15 seconds to ensure they are safe to eat, especially for poultry and casseroles.
- 200°F (93°C): This higher warming temperature is useful for keeping foods hot without cooking them further. It’s ideal for items like sauces or gravies that need to be kept warm until serving, ensuring they maintain their desired consistency and flavor.
- Below 140°F: Warming foods at temperatures below 140°F can lead to the growth of bacteria and spoilage. It is important to monitor the temperature closely to avoid food safety risks associated with prolonged exposure to the danger zone, which is between 40°F and 140°F.
What Are the Best Practices for Efficiently Warming Food in an Oven?
The best practices for efficiently warming food in an oven focus on temperature control, timing, and proper covering techniques.
- Use the Right Temperature: The ideal oven warming temperature is typically between 170°F to 200°F (77°C to 93°C). This range is sufficient to keep food warm without cooking it further or drying it out, ensuring that meals are pleasant to eat when served.
- Preheat the Oven: Always preheat the oven before placing the food inside. This step ensures that the food warms evenly and more quickly, preventing cold spots that could lead to food safety issues.
- Cover Food with Foil: Covering food with aluminum foil helps retain moisture and prevents it from drying out. This practice is especially important for items like casseroles or roasted meats, which can lose texture and flavor when exposed to dry heat.
- Use an Oven Thermometer: An oven thermometer can help ensure that your oven is maintaining the correct temperature. Ovens can often be off by several degrees, so using a thermometer can provide more accurate readings and help achieve the desired warming effect.
- Check Food Regularly: It’s important to periodically check on the food to ensure it is warming properly and not overcooking. Stirring or rearranging the food can also help promote even warming throughout the dish.
- Keep Food Covered Until Serving: Keeping food covered until it is ready to be served helps retain heat and moisture. This practice is particularly useful for buffet-style meals where food may sit for a while before being eaten.
- Use the Right Cookware: Opt for oven-safe cookware that conducts heat evenly. Materials like glass or ceramic can retain heat better than metal, helping food warm more uniformly.
What Common Mistakes Should You Avoid When Warming Food?
When warming food, certain common mistakes can lead to unsatisfactory results.
- Using Too High of a Temperature: Setting the oven to a temperature that is too high can cause the outer layer of the food to become overcooked while the inside remains cold. The best oven warming temperature is typically around 200°F to 250°F, allowing for even warming without compromising texture or flavor.
- Not Covering Food: Failing to cover food while warming can lead to drying out, especially for items like casseroles or meats. Using foil or a lid helps retain moisture and ensures that the food heats evenly.
- Warming Different Foods Together: Mixing different types of food in the oven can result in uneven heating and flavor contamination. It’s better to warm similar items together or to warm them separately to ensure that each reaches the desired temperature without affecting the quality of the others.
- Skipping Preheating: Not preheating the oven can result in inconsistent heating, leading to cold spots in the food. Always allow the oven to reach the desired temperature before placing the food inside for optimal warming.
- Neglecting to Stir or Rotate: When warming large dishes, neglecting to stir or rotate them can cause uneven heating, leading to parts that are too hot and parts that are still cold. Stirring or rotating food halfway through the warming process helps achieve uniform temperature throughout.
